Science SARU’s Jaadugar Unveils Cast in New Trailer After Annecy TV Films Selection

Festival recognition could boost chances of an overseas release.

Overview

  • A new main promotional video introduces the Japanese voice cast, with Akira Sekine as Sitara and Houko Kuwashima as Fatima alongside Jun Saito, Ryota Suzuki, and Miyu Irino.
  • The TV anime film is slated to air in Japan in July 2026 on TV Asahi and affiliates, with no theatrical run announced and streaming platforms still unconfirmed.
  • Industry outlets report the project has been selected for Annecy 2026’s Official Competition in the TV Films category, signaling early critical interest.
  • Directed by Abel Gongora at Science SARU and based on Tomato Soup’s award-winning manga, the story follows a 13th‑century Persian girl whose education by scholars collides with Genghis Khan’s campaigns.
  • Early reactions highlight praise for Muslim representation and ongoing debate over the use of witchcraft, while cast members Sekine and Kuwashima say they are excited to join the adaptation.
